Authorship and Creation
Between the Lines was performed by Janis Ian[7]. It was produced by Brooks Arthur[6].
Publication
Between the Lines was released on March 1975[10]. Genres include folk music[4] and adult contemporary music[5]. It is part of Janis Ian's albums in chronological order[9].
